What Is PU Culture Stone?
PU culture stone is a lightweight decorative wall panel manufactured from high-density polyurethane. Each panel is created using 1:1 molds taken from natural stone, ensuring that every detail—from texture to depth—faithfully replicates the look of real stone.
During production, the material undergoes high-temperature foaming and multi-layer protective coating, which enhances durability and surface performance.
The result is a wall decoration material that offers:
The visual appeal of natural stone
Significantly lighter weight
Simplified installation
Better adaptability for modern buildings
Because of these advantages, PU culture stone has become a preferred material for both residential and commercial decorative projects.
Key Advantages Compared to Natural Stone
1. Lightweight and Safer for Buildings
One of the most significant benefits of PU culture stone is its weight. It typically weighs only one-third to one-tenth of natural stone, greatly reducing the load on walls and structures.
This makes it especially suitable for:
High-rise apartments
Renovation projects
Older buildings with limited structural capacity
A lighter material also means lower transportation costs and easier handling during installation.
2. Fast and Simple Installation
Traditional stone installation usually requires wet construction, cement mortar, and sometimes steel framing, which increases both construction time and labor costs.
PU culture stone simplifies this process dramatically.
Installation methods include:
Structural adhesive
Nail-free glue
Light mechanical fixing
Panels can also be cut easily to fit corners and edges, making the process efficient even for complex wall designs. Many homeowners even choose DIY installation, completing decorative walls in just a few hours.

Is PU Culture Stone Durable?
High-quality PU culture stone is engineered for long-term performance.
Under normal conditions, it can maintain its appearance and structural integrity for more than 10 years.
Performance characteristics include:
Stable structure without cracking
Color stability with minimal fading
Strong toughness and impact resistance
Good weather resistance for outdoor environments
Compared with brittle natural stone, PU culture stone often provides better flexibility and resistance to impact damage.
A Cost-Effective Alternative to Natural Stone
For many construction projects, PU culture stone offers an attractive balance between appearance and cost.
Key cost advantages include:
Material cost: usually only one-third to one-fifth of natural stone
Lower shipping costs due to lighter weight
Reduced labor expenses thanks to simple installation
Shorter construction timelines
This combination allows designers and builders to achieve premium stone-wall aesthetics while staying within budget.
